Get ready for another slam-dunk episode of "They Call Me 'Daddy'," where we mix the playful with the profound. In this episode titled "Trophies," we're calling out our cousin, Mychael Gabriel, to join the fun and share his stories. We dive into the blessings of life, appreciating the small victories and the grand achievements.

Remember the days of 3 on 3 basketball, hustling in The Hoop it Up and Gus Macker tournaments? We reminisce about those glory days and ponder – should Torrean start an OnlyFans? (Spoiler: We have a lot of laughs with this one!)

We're also getting serious about the impact of being coached for greatness. How has sports shaped us, and how are we passing these lessons on to our kids? Speaking of the little ones, we delve into the crucial task of raising our children to be grateful, reflecting on how playing sports influenced our attitudes, teamwork, and discipline.

Join Torrean, Mack, and Mondo for an episode that's all about life's trophies, both literal and metaphorical. We're exploring everything from the basketball court to the parenting playbook. Whether you're a sports enthusiast, a parenting pro, or just in for a good time, this episode's got something for everyone.
